administration是一个雅思常考词汇,这个词的常用解释为n. 经营, 管理; 行政, 行政机关, 管理部门,这个词在很多英文原版小说中怎么应用呢,今天小编就带您了解一下。
在詹姆斯·费尼莫尔·库柏的《最后的摩根战士》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- The tourist, the valetudinarian, or the amateur of the beauties of nature, who, in the train of his four-in-hand, now rolls through the scenes we have attempted to describe, in quest of information, health, or pleasure, or floats steadi-ly toward his object on those artificial waters which have sprung up under the administration of a statesman* who has dared to stake his political character on the hazardous issue, is not to suppose that his ancestors traversed those hills, or struggled with the same currents with equal facility.
在辛克莱·刘易斯的《阿罗史密斯》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- IV Leora attended the Zenith University of Business Administration and Finance, which title indicated that it was a large and quite reasonably bad school for stenographers, bookkeepers, and such sons of Zenith brewers and politicians as were unable to enter even state universities.
-- Martin was so alienated that he took an anti-social and probably vicious joy in discovering that though the death-rate in tuberculosis certainly had decreased during Pickerbaugh's administration in Nautilus, it had decreased at the same rate in most villages of the district, with no speeches about spitting, no Open Your Windows parades.
-- He knew, as once he had guessed, that he hated administration and Large Affairs.
在查尔斯·狄更斯的《远大前程》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- The administration of mutton instead of medicine, the substitution of Tea for Joe, and the baker for bacon, were among the mildest of my own mistakes.
在乔纳森•斯威夫特的《格列夫游记》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- This illustrious person had very usefully em-ployed his studies, in finding out effectual remedies for all diseases and corruptions to which the several kinds of public administration are subject, by the vices or infirmi-ties of those who govern, as well as by the licentiousness of those who are to obey.
-- His master's observations upon the constitution and administration of England, as described by the author, with parallel cases and comparisons.
在查尔斯·狄更斯的《艰难时世》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- He next had recourse to the administration of potent restoratives, such as screwing the patient's thumbs, smiting her hands, abundantly watering her face, and inserting salt in her mouth.
在儒勒·凡尔纳的《地心游记》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- M. Fridriksson was not present, and I was afterwards sorry to hear that he and the governor did not agree on some matters connected with the administration of the island.
在查尔斯·狄更斯的《小杜丽》里,有这样的句子出现:
-- On these truly British occasions, the smugglers, if any, made a feint of walking into the strong cells and the blind alley, while this somebody pretended to do his something: and made a reality of walking out again as soon as he hadn't done it neatly epitomising the administration of most of the public affairs in our right little, tight little, island.
